  1. Jimmy’s first murder and the disappearances begin

    In 1977, Jimmy, living with his two sons in a derelict junkyard, steals an ambulance and pretends to be a paramedic at a crash on Ash Pine Road. He strangles the female driver and revels in her wounds as the boys watch from the front seat. News clippings later reveal more than 30 disappearances along Ash Pine Road over the following two decades.

  2. Present-day crash and the brothers’ MO resumes

    Samantha and Jordan are making out when Jordan loses control and crashes on Ash Pine Rd. Ambulance 37 arrives and is seized by Darryl and Jon Roy, who carry out their father's method, killing the couple. The brothers drive off, continuing their chilling pattern along Ash Pine Rd.

  3. Angel’s death and police cover-up

    Angel attempts a dangerous stunt with Brad, Jason, and Tim on Ash Pine Rd; Brooke distracts Jason, causing Angel to fall and die. When officers arrive, they declare it an accident and blame Angel rather than the stunt. The truth about the group’s recklessness is buried beneath a convenient loss of memory.

  8. Brad and Rachel killed; Tim discovers the carnage

    Brad and Rachel leave the party and park outside Jimmy’s Junkyard, where Darryl and Jon Roy murder them and stash their bodies inside. Tim arrives later, follows the blood trail to the junkyard, and discovers the two corpses in the trunk. Jon Roy appears and kills Tim, cementing the grim pattern.

  11. Amy and Jason abducted; discovery of horrors

    Amy and Jason are abducted to Ambulance 37 and brought to the junkyard, where Darryl terrorizes Amy as Jason fights Jon Roy. Amy discovers her mother’s body strung up in a mock crucifixion and finds their lobotomized father Jimmy in a display case, triggering a surge of chilling flashbacks about their family’s past. The revelation links the current horror to the murders decades earlier.

  13. Escape and the final crash

    Amy and Jason stagger along Ash Pine Rd, nearly struck by a police car, but Jason pulls Amy to safety. Ambulance 37 rounds the corner at high speed and slams into them and the officer in a final, chaotic crash. The screams fade into the sound of sirens as the cycle of violence appears to end only in tragedy.
